Nice College Course - Very Near Home

Reviewed: Played on:Jun 16, 2024 Played the course:once

Pros:

-Excellent Baskets
-Turf tee pads
-Good use of existing trees for interest
-Quick play

Cons:

-Walking path in play in a few areas
-The walk from #7 basket to #8 tee could interfere with the fairway of #4
-People fishing in lake could be in throwing area for #9

Other Thoughts:

I will play this course a lot..,it's literally 10 blocks from my house.

DMACC was the location for Worlds MANY years ago but has been without a course for some time. This is a nice public 9-hole course in Ankeny, one of the few in the whole Des Moines metro area. This is not some championship course, but a quick play along the east side of the lake. When I first thought of this area, I didn't envision much of anything for obstacles, but the designer here has worked around many trees my mind had discarded. #2 is a mostly tunnel shot and there are some trees to work around on #5, #6 and #7. The course finishes with a tee along the lake pitching up and over some tall grass and under some trees for a finish. The turf tees are nice, I just hope the upkeep in the Iowa weather is good. Wind CAN be a factor throughout the course. Tee signs are yet to come but will add nicely. There are a few hazards that do concern me a bit. The course is near the very popular walking path in several locations. The transition from the #7 basket to the #8 tee is passing very near the #4 basket, so something to stay alert on. I can envision some busy times here, was pretty busy the first weekend it was available. Overall playable for most ages (although shorter folk may have some issues with the heights of the #3 and #6 baskets). Go enjoy a quick round, or to warm up before a round at Heritage. You might see me out there with as close to home as this one is. A nice add to the amazing selection of courses in the Des Moines metro area.
